Key Players and Tactical Approaches for PSG
Now, let’s talk about the players that make PSG tick, along with the tactics they employ. PSG is a team with a wealth of talent in every position. Upfront, the attacking trio of Kylian Mbappé, Neymar, and formerly Lionel Messi formed one of the most feared attacking units in the world. Their pace, skill, and goal-scoring ability make them a nightmare for any defense. Midfielders like Marco Verratti and Leandro Paredes provide the creativity and steel needed to control the game. In defense, players like Marquinhos and Presnel Kimpembe provide a solid foundation, while the full-backs offer width and attacking support. The team's tactical approach is often defined by its flexibility. While they typically line up in a 4-3-3 formation, their system can morph into various shapes depending on the opponent and the manager's strategy. Their ability to dominate possession, press high up the pitch, and exploit the flanks is a hallmark of their game. Under various managers, they have shown a commitment to attacking football. The aim is to score goals and entertain the fans. PSG's ability to adapt to different styles of play and their squad depth make them a formidable opponent in any competition. Key Players and Tactical Approaches for West Ham
Let's get into the key players and tactics that define West Ham United. In recent years, West Ham has built a squad with a good mix of experience and youthful energy. Key players include Declan Rice, the midfield maestro, who is known for his leadership, defensive prowess, and ability to dictate play. Upfront, players like Jarrod Bowen and Michail Antonio provide pace, goals, and a constant threat to the opposition. The team's tactical approach is often built on solid defensive foundations. They are known for their resilience and ability to frustrate their opponents. Under the guidance of their manager, West Ham has shown tactical flexibility. They can adapt their game plan to suit various opponents and match situations. They often employ a 4-2-3-1 formation. This allows them to maintain a solid defensive shape while still providing attacking options. Set-piece routines are carefully designed and practiced, which adds another dimension to their attacking threat. West Ham's style of play focuses on quick transitions, fast counter-attacks, and exploiting the wings to create chances.
